The Radiologic Technologist is a professional Licensed California Radiologic Technologist under the general supervision of the Manager of Diagnostic Imaging and performs a variety of duties in the diagnosis and treatment of diseases, fractures and medical abnormalities on patients/residents per physician s orders. Ability to perform imaging examinations in all modalities with proficiency. It is the responsibility of this individual to follow all federal and state regulations, rules and laws applicable to Diagnostic Imaging services and Critical Access hospitals.

Position

Responsibilities and Duties:

Understands and performs the duties of a Radiologic Technologist Understands the complexities of imaging equipment in all modalities, i.e., radiology and CT Ability to demonstrate the knowledge and skill necessary to provide care based on physical, psychosocial, educational and safety related criteria, appropriate to the age of the patient served. Demonstrates knowledge of positioning patients for optimal results Able to perform duties with minimal supervision Demonstrates verbal and written skills Ability to perform duties under adverse conditions Demonstrates ability to consistently produce quality images Ability to organize self, equipment and supplies in an efficient manner Ability to react quickly and efficiently in emergency situations Ensures all areas are properly stocked with supplies Demonstrates self-reliance, resourcefulness and accepts responsibility Assists the Manager, Medical Staff, patients/residents, peers and coworkers in an appropriate and efficient manner Demonstrates ability to change priorities on short notice Ability to maintain and access proper documentation, records and files for all modalities Maintain strict patient/resident confidentiality Participates in ensuring that the Diagnostic Imaging Services department is in compliance of all federal and state regulations Observes all departmental and hospital policies and procedures Assists with answering phones and patient scheduling Maintains safe working conditions Ability to react quickly and efficiently in case of equipment breakdown (calling repairman, notifying medical staff, etc.)

Monitor equipment and report to the Manager if problem is suspected or occurs Observes all equipment safety standards (weight limits, etc.) Provides care appropriate to the age of the patient/resident being served Evaluates for appropriate behavior, motor skills and physiologic norms Assesses for signs/symptoms of abuse or neglect Assesses need for safety measures, i.e., ability to stand without help, ability to transfer without help, etc.

Adjusts contrast media appropriately for different age groups Uses shielding appropriate for age group and exam Remains flexible to the needs of the facility regarding staffing patterns (holidays, weekends, and/or call time). Actively participates in the resolution of staffing conflicts as the need arises Demonstrates effective communication methods and skills in all areas of practice using lines of authority appropriately Responsible for sharing call and work schedule equally within the department as assigned and scheduled Participates as necessary and/or required in CQI monitoring as indicated Consistently works within scope of practice as set forth by the California State Board of Radiology Other duties as assigned 5.

Qualifications:

a) Graduate of a Accredited Radiology Program, with Associate of Science Degree b) Current California Certified Radiologic Technologist Licensure (CRT) c) American Registry of Radiologic Technologist (ARRT) preferred d) Two years experience in an Acute Care setting is preferred e) Experience in at least two modalities f) Experience in a freestanding diagnostic imaging facility may be substituted for Acute Care experience g) BLS Certification required
